The aim of this work was to assess the accuracy of the model proposed by Schöepfer (5th degree polynomial) for thinning and volume, for the total set of data and by diameter class, in a stand of Tectona grandis L.f. in the municipality of Rosário Oeste - MT. The following statistical parameters were evaluated: Adjusted Coefficient of Determination (R ), Standard Error of Estimate (Syx %) and Graphical Analysis of Residuals for both diameters and volumes. The model proved to be accurate for estimating diameters and volumes both for diameter classes and for the total set of data.
